About the Aston martin Vanquish

The Aston martin Vanquish has been tested 4,129 times in 2024 MOT data across 15 model years (2001 to 2019), with an average pass rate of 93%. That's comfortably above the national average of 82%, making it a reliable choice. Available as petrol.

Best and Worst Years

The 2019 model is the most reliable with a 100% pass rate from 100 tests. The 2004 model has the lowest at 84%. With a 16 point spread, choosing the right year makes a big difference to reliability.

Reliability Trend

Newer ASTON MARTIN VANQUISHs show better MOT pass rates than older ones, with an average improvement of 7 percentage points.

Mileage Across Years

The oldest model in our data (2001) averages 31,381 miles, while the newest (2019) averages 8,288 miles.
